Buying Guide
Key purchase considerations help identify which double decker air mattress best fits your space and sleeping needs.
- Height and bed feel: Taller options (around 22 inches) feel more like a traditional bed, while 18-inch models are easier to store and move.
- Weight capacity: Look for models that support at least 650–800 lbs if you expect heavy guests or co-sleeping couples.
- Inflation method: Built-in pumps simplify setup; verify there is a reliable deflation option and compatibility with standard outlets.
- Durability: Edge reinforcement and thick PVC reduce sagging and punctures; consider models with a honeycomb or vertical beam design for better spinal support.
- Portability: For camping or frequent travel, weight, packed size, and included carry bag matter most.
- Comfort features: Flocking, soft tops, and pillow-top aesthetics improve wake-up comfort and moisture management in damp environments.
- Maintenance: A repair kit or patch set is beneficial for minor punctures and extended use.
FAQ
- What is a double decker air mattress?
It typically refers to a taller air mattress model with a higher profile that resembles a traditional bed, often with reinforced edges for better support. - Are built-in pumps more reliable than external pumps?
Built-in pumps are convenient and reduce leak points from switching adapters; however, external pumps can offer faster inflations in some cases. - How much weight can these mattresses support?
Most models in this guide support between 650 and 800 lbs, depending on construction and coil design. - Can I use these for everyday sleeping?
They are designed for occasional use, guest stays, or camping; for long-term nightly use, a traditional mattress setup may offer better durability. - Do these mattresses require an air repair kit?
Many include a repair kit or patch, which is helpful for punctures during outdoor use or rough handling. - What should I consider when choosing for camping?
Look for 3-minute inflation or faster, durable PVC, a non-slip bottom, and compatibility with a portable power source or battery pump if camping away from outlets.
